Titanium Alloy Round Bar TC4, internationally recognized as Ti-6Al-4V, is a premium-grade titanium alloy widely used in aerospace, medical, marine, and industrial sectors. Combining 6% aluminum and 4% vanadium with titanium, TC4 offers an outstanding balance of high strength, low density, excellent corrosion resistance, and superior fatigue performance. It is the preferred choice for critical structural applications where reliability, weight reduction, and long-term durability are essential.

High strength-to-weight ratio, ideal for weight-sensitive applications.
Excellent resistance to corrosion, particularly in seawater and aggressive chemical environments.
Outstanding fatigue and creep resistance, ensuring long service life under cyclic and high-temperature conditions.
Superior biocompatibility, making it suitable for surgical implants and medical devices.
Good weldability and machinability, facilitating ease of fabrication.
Element | Composition (%) |
---|---|
Titanium (Ti) | Balance |
Aluminum (Al) | 5.5 – 6.75 |
Vanadium (V) | 3.5 – 4.5 |
Iron (Fe) | ≤ 0.30 |
Oxygen (O) | ≤ 0.20 |
Carbon (C) | ≤ 0.08 |
Nitrogen (N) | ≤ 0.05 |
Hydrogen (H) | ≤ 0.015 |
Property | Typical Value |
---|---|
Tensile Strength | ≥ 895 MPa (130 ksi) |
Yield Strength (0.2% offset) | ≥ 828 MPa (120 ksi) |
Elongation at Break | ≥ 10% |
Reduction of Area | ≥ 25% |
Hardness (Rockwell C) | 36 – 40 HRC |
TC4 titanium alloy round bars are extensively utilized in sectors requiring a combination of mechanical strength, corrosion resistance, and lightweight characteristics. Key application areas include:
Aerospace: Airframe structures, turbine components, landing gear, and fasteners.
Medical: Surgical implants, dental implants, orthopedic devices, and surgical instruments.
Marine: Subsea structures, seawater piping, and ship components.
Industrial: Chemical processing equipment, heat exchangers, and pressure vessels.
Automotive and Sports: High-performance automotive parts, racing bikes, and sports equipment.
